1.) Change the UI to a table-based interface so that each parameter
for each sample can be manipulated.
2.) Change the UI toolkit. Qt 4 is what I'm planning on using, but
I'm open to suggestions.
3.) Handle control change and aftertouch messages.
4.) Handle multiple patch formats in the same run (i.e. make an sfz
patch and a hydrogen patch at the same time).
5.) Teach `synthclone` how to output `renoise` instruments (this may
not happen in the next release).
If any of you have ideas, suggestions, etc. for how `synthclone` can
be improved, then I'd love to hear them.
